The female lead so to speak in this show is Rose Alvarez. She is the assistant/long time girlfriend-fiance of Albert Peterson. Chita Rivera played her originally I believe.

The next largest part, Adult female wise, is Mae Peterson, who is Albert's extremely overprotective and controlling mother who absolutely cannot stand the thought of Albert and Rose being together. This is a very comedic role and depending on which version you are doing she may have the song "A Mother Doesn't Matter Anymore."

There is also Mrs. Macafee. She's Kim Macafee's mother and is a very traditional housewife of this era. She sings along with the rest of the family in Ed Sullivan and with Mr. Macafee in Kids as well as appearing in the Kids Reprise and other numbers throughout the show.
